Paul - I just tried that and see that BRMS has recorded each time some or all of the library has been saved. But if try to "work with saved objects" I get:
"Object level detail does not exist for selected entry."
So it appears BRMS does not (at least by default) save restore information about individual objects? So to find the last time the object was saved it looks like I'll have to do a DSPTAP on the backup tapes.

Scott,
Try this command, replacing GPL with the library that contains the file you'd like to restore.
BRMS tracks at the library level, optional at the file level if you tell it to keep object detail, (not recommended).
QSYS/WRKMEDIBRM LIB(GPL)
GPL 2/07/15 18:42:53 *CUML 001089 43411 3/24/15
GPL 2/07/15 18:42:53 *CUML 001112 210 2/17/15
GPL 2/08/15 18:37:47 *CUML 001089 43542 3/25/15
GPL 2/08/15 18:37:47 *CUML 001112 342 2/18/15
7=Restore
F9=Recovery defaults (Make sure you set your defaults)
7=Specify object

I have a V5R4 system that I inherited that uses BRMS. I was looking to restore a single file and thought that BRMS would know the last time it was saved. (We do incremental backups throughout the week). So I went into:
Work with Saved Objects (WRKOBJBRM)
Type choices, press Enter.
Object . . . . . . . . . . . . . *ALL Name, *ALL
Library . . . . . . . . . . . *ALL Name, *ALL
But the only objects that come up are those in library QUSRBRM.
Opt Object Library Type Date Time Volume
QA1ACN QUSRBRM *FILE 1/11/15 3:25:12 xx
QA1ADV QUSRBRM *FILE 1/11/15 3:25:12 xx
QA1ADXR QUSRBRM *FILE 1/11/15 3:25:12 xx
QA1AHS QUSRBRM *FILE 1/11/15 3:25:12 xx
<snip>
Doesn't BRMS keep track of all libraries?
